For leather scratches and tears, you need to use superglue and seal the tear or fill the scratches. Then use fine sand paper and sand the glue after it has dried. Then you need to get a paintshop to make a custom spray paint to match your leather (since it may have faded from factory). It should look like there was never a tear.

I have not personally done this, but my dad has gotten scratches and tears on his leather fixed and this is how the guy did it.
